The much awaited Xiaomi 15 Ultra is around the corner and the company is expected to launch the device on February 26. The device is actually the flagship photography smartphone of the company and it will come with heavy specifications. We already came across various details of the device in the recent past and today the camera specifications of the phone leaked online once again. So let’s get into the article to check out the full details.
According to the latest information, the upcoming Xiaomi 15 Ultra will come with a 50 MP main shooter with Sony’s 1-inch type Lytia LYT-900 sensor along with a 50 MP ultrawide Samsung’s ISOCELL JN5 sensor. The device will also feature a 50 MP 3x optical zoom telephoto Sony’s IMX858 sensor, and the device will be coming with a 200 MP 4.3x optical zoom periscope telephoto camera and the same will be from Samsung’s ISOCELL HP9 sensor.
Based on the previous reports, the device will come with the power of the Snapdragon 8 Elite mobile processor along with a large 6,000 mAh battery with 90W wired and 50W wireless charging support. The device will be coming with 16GB of RAM, and 512GB of storage. It will run on the latest Android 15 with Xiaomi’s HyperOS 2.0.
